I'd love to get the 9mm but Mags are 19 rounds.

 

Are they obtainable in NJ and are there any retailers willing to pin them at 15 ?

 

The XD-M 9mm mags are 19 rounds. The silver bullet sells them pinned. Looks like a rivet in the back of the mag.

 

The regular XD 9mm mags available everywhere are are 10 rounds or 16 rounds.

 

However.. Springfield does make 15 round Factory 9mm mags for the regular XD. You can order them right from Springfield Customer Service.
